Dr Thomson’s Alternative Toolkit #1: Asthma

The conventional protocols in the treatment of Asthma are well understood and well covered elsewhere, but what do I do when I receive a patient who wants to follow a more empowered path for themselves or their children? This usually occurs either after the first signs of the condition appear and the person wants to avoid getting into the medication trap, or the patient has spent years on increasing amounts of conventional medications and wants to find a method of treatment with a better outcome.

The first thing I do as a Homeopath is take a case – meaning I try to find out as much as possible about the condition as it is represented in This patient. I need to know what in the patients’ inheritance, behaviour or environment may be contributing to the situation and from this data I would choose an individualized Homeopathic remedy and treatment protocol. This is about as difficult as it sounds but gets easier with experience!

I do not normally advise any changes to a patient’s conventional medication at this point. (This part of the process is a given, regardless of the condition, but for the purposes of this article it is the other tools available to the average person that are interesting.)

First of the Foods or Nutrients that are of benefit in this inflammatory condition is the supreme anti-inflammatory: EPA/DHA, otherwise known as Omega 3 - actually a very specific form of Omega 3 and best sourced from cold water fish. Get a good one, I recommend EPA/DHA 720 by Metagenics. Add to this a healthy intake of Tumeric - or at least the Curcuminoids that it contains - and Ginger, both excellent anti-inflammatories among their other benefits.

Avoid pro-inflammatory foods such as trans-fatty acids (fried foods/biscuits), sugar and highly refined grains, specifically wheat. In general, increase intake of plant proteins and reduce animal proteins, particularly red meats.

The Power tool is, however, Control of one’s own breath. I present my patients with a very simplified form of the Buteyko Method, a well-established, well-researched system with proven benefits. It is a technique easily picked up by children and adults due to its simplicity and the results are remarkable. The theory is based on the known biochemical effects of Carbon Dioxide on the smooth muscle of the alveoli of the lungs – the higher the relative CO2 concentration the more the smooth muscle relaxes…it has no choice; the implications of this for an asthma sufferer are obvious. The Buteyko method has been used to treat Asthma, COPD, Sleep Apnoea, Panic and Snoring (the Russians also use it for Hypertension and Cardiac disorders and I have made it part of my Fertility treatment program for the last 12 yrs).
